    摘要: A steam turbine (10), especially in the form of a double-flow low-pressure steam turbine, includes a rotor (11) which is rotatably mounted around an axis (21) and which is concentrically enclosed with a spacing by an inner casing (13), forming annular steam passages (28, 29), and which has a multiplicity of rotor blades (12) which project into the steam passages (28, 29), wherein the inner casing (13) supports a multiplicity of stator blades (12) which project into the steam passages (28, 29) and which, for feeding steam to the steam passages (28, 29), has an inlet duct (15) which is directed around the axis (21) and tapers in the flow cross section. With such a steam turbine, the production is simplified by the inner casing (13) being formed as a welded construction, in which blade carriers (14), which delimit the steam passages (28, 29) and are produced as cast parts, are welded to additional forged or rolled steel elements (20) for fastening the stator blades (12′).

    摘要: A process for the production of foamed plastic bodies, including the steps: introducing a physical foaming agent into the plasticised plastic material which is in the plasticising unit and which is to be foamed, wherein the physical foaming agent is introduced into the plasticised plastic material at a pressure of more than 180 bars, preferably more than 300 bars, particularly preferably more than 350 bars, injecting the plastic material provided with physical foaming agent into the tool cavity of the injection moulding machine, and decompression of the molten plastic material by expansion of the tool cavity.

    摘要: A belt tensioner with a retainer can be brought into contact with a belt via a belt support for applying a tensile force. The retainer is joined at a distance from the belt support to a radial plain bearing and it can be swivelled about the axis of rotation of the radial plain bearing, whereby the tensioning and swivel movements of the belt support occur under the action of a coil spring. For a belt tensioner of this type, which with a compact construction runs essentially wear-free, it is suggested that the retainer is subject to the action of a spring, which exerts a force (F3) essentially parallel to the axis of rotation on the retainer, the said force (F3) counteracting the force (F1) exerted by the belt on the retainer.

    摘要: An early suppression fast response pendent-type fire protection sprinkler is suitable for use in accordance with one or more of NFPA 13, NFPA 231 and NFPA 231C to protect single row rack storage, double row rack storage and multiple row rack storage, the sprinkler having a K-factor of about 25 and flowing pressure of about 15 pounds per square inch. Preferably, the sprinkler has a body defining an orifice and an outlet for delivering a flow of fluid from a source, and a deflector mounted with a first surface opposed to flow of fluid from the outlet. The deflector defines at least one pair of generally opposed reentrant slots extending from the first surface through the deflector, the reentrant slots extending from slot openings at an outer peripheral edge of the deflector inwardly from the peripheral edge toward a deflector axis.

    摘要: A charging system includes an alternator body, rotor coil and stator windings. A bridge rectifier is positioned within the alternator body and connected to the stator windings for rectifying the electrical output from the stator windings. The rectifier includes a positive and negative heat sinks each having a top surface and spaced from each other with cooling fins on an outer surface of each heat sink. A plurality of diodes are positioned at each top surface of positive and negative heat sinks. A terminal assembly interconnects respective pairs of positive and negative diodes. At least one pair of interconnected positive and negative diodes are positioned offset from each other at an angle to provide a maximum surface area for the cooling fins.
